Historic Rural Churches Archive
Historic Rural Churches of Georgia (HRCGA) was founded in 2012 by Sonny Seals and George Hart with a mission to research, document and ultimately preserve historic rural churches across the state. The items in this collection constitute mostly church histories of various rural churches documented by the Historic Rural Church Archive (HRCA).
